Located approximately 30.5kms SSW from Marble bar.

There is every indication this is a private prospectors camp, with shed, machinery and outbuildings. Various bulldozer scrapings are south-west. As such no information was found in the public domain, and is needed.

Access is either via a track two kilometres south-west of the Blue Bar mine, or 5 kilometres approximately west of the old Corunna Downs airforce base, although it requires two river crossings.
